The Eagle Has Landed; Bruins’ Acquire 6’5″ Lucas Eagle (D – ’02) From Camrose Kodiaks

PHOTO - ProSports Photography
The average size on the blueline for the Estevan Bruins heading into the 2021-22 season has jumped up significantly with the latest offseason transaction for the team.
The Estevan Bruins have acquired 6’5″, 225lbs defenceman Lucas Eagle (’02) from the Camrose Kodiaks (AJHL) in exchange for a Player Development Fee (PDF).
 
Eagle (Edmonton, AB) joins the Bruins after playing the last season with Camrose in the AJHL, however only appearing in 8 games during the shortened 2020-21 season. Eagle tallied 3 PTS (1G, 2A) and 19 PIM in his rookie season. Eagle previously played AAA hockey with the CAC Canadians for two seasons, tallying 11 PTS (3G, 8A) and 72 PIM in 64 GP.
“Lucas provides good size on the backend for us. When he utilizes his size, he defends very well and when needed he can make good outlet passes. We are excited to add Lucas to our group this season.” – Jason Tatarnic, Head Coach/GM
 

Eagle joins the Bruins along with the offseason additions of goaltender Boston Bilous (’01), forwards Mark Rumsey (’01)Olivier Pouliot (’01), Mikol Sartor (’01)Eric Houk (’01), Joey Moffatt (’01)Ben Diamond (’02) and Carter Massier (’01, list rights acquired), and the additional signings of Zach Burfoot (’03)Zachary Smith (’02), and Brenden Holba (’03).

The SJHL season will begin on Friday, September 24th with the Estevan Bruins hosting the Yorkton Terriers at Affinity Place. The Bruins will be the host team for the 2022 Centennial Cup, presented by Tim Horton’s, taking place in Estevan from May 20th – 29th, 2022.
